Evening all, So i am playing with the zed now and after sorting out my interior gaiters and stereo situation i have a 1 piece prop to fit courtesy of the previous owner.

 

How heavy are they as this 1 piece (i am told its a lightweight) i dont have any scales but i would imagine a good 20kgs plus at least.

Going to see if i can sneak into work and swap the prop over myself. Anyone have a list of tools required?

i would say 1 pc propshaft is more like 5kg :) done mine a couple weeks ago ... 30 min job ... 10mm spaner to remove heat sheld 14mm socket to remove one exaust from turbo elbow i guess 17mm socket remove centre bearing and 7mm hex remove 6 screws from diff undo 4 diff screws and i`ll drop dowp ... stick prop in ... jack diff and reasemble everything :) simples :)
